(Eagle News)–A 5.7-magnitude earthquake struck off Batanes on Sunday, August. 13 The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ology said the quake hit at 9:43 a.m. The epicenter was 38 kilometers southwest of Sabtang. The depth of focus was 10 kilometers. The following instrumental intensity was reported: Intensity I – Pasuquin, Ilocos Norte No damage to property was reported. Aftershocks, however, are expected.

4.0-magnitude quake strikes off Batanes
(Eagle News) — A 4.0-magnitude earthquake struck off Batanes on Saturday, Nov. 13. The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ology said the quake hit at 6:28 a.m. The depth of focus was 20 kilometers. The earthquake was of tectonic origin. No damage to property nor aftershocks were reported.

3.3-magnitude quake hits Batanes
(Eagle News)–A 3.3-magnitude earthquake struck Batanes early Friday, Aug. 23. The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ology said the quake, of tectonic origin, hit 22 kilometers northwest of Itbayat at 1:17 a.m. Depth of focus of the quake was 3 kilometers. No damage to property nor aftershocks were recorded.

JUST IN: 3.8-magnitude quake hits Batanes
(Eagle News)–A 3.8-magnitude earthquake struck Batanes on Saturday, July 27. The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ology said the quake, of tectonic origin, hit 35 kilometers southeast of Itbayat at 11:19 a.m. It was an aftershock of the 5.9-magnitude earthquake that hit the area earlier in the day. An instrumental intensity II was felt in Basco. No damage to property nor aftershocks were recorded.
4.4-magnitude quake jolts Batanes
(Eagle News)–A 4.4-magnitude earthquake hit Batanes on Monday, April 8. The quake struck 3 kilometers south of Basco at 10:59 a.m., the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ology said. The depth of focus of the quake, which was of tectonic origin, was 16 kilometers. An Intensity IV was felt in Basco, PHIVOLCS said. No damage to property nor aftershocks were expected.
